Finance team: transferring ownership of discount governance to my successor as of Friday. Current rules: deals over threshold require director sign-off; maximum discount 18% without committee review. Three exceptions granted this year, all documented in the approvals log. Known issue: the Verrow account expects legacy terms that exceed policy — do not auto-renew. My successor will review the threshold levels next quarter. Hold all new exception requests until then. The rationale tied to broader plans is noted below.

board note of kadug-tawig: Only 5 of the 100 pilot accounts renewed Oliath, so a churn review is set for April 15.

**CI note — Pixelbarn image cache leak**

Quick one for the sync: the nightly soak job keeps OOMing around the 4-hour mark. Culprit looks like the thumbnail cache in Pixelbarn never evicting decoded frames after the resize worker restarts. I bumped the job's memory cap as a band-aid, but we need a real fix before release. Repro is easiest on the soak runner; grab the failing build via the token below.

build token for tajeg-bajep: htk14_409ba9df6b8acb

## Step 4: Nightly search reindex

Every night around 02:00, Quillbird kicks off a full reindex of the Lanternhook search cluster. If you're deploying during that window, hold off until the job finishes — a half-built index will make search results look haunted. Check the reindex status in the Quillbird admin panel before proceeding. Once it's green, update the worker's env file so the reindex job can authenticate against the cluster. Add the following line to /etc/quillbird/worker.env right after the SEARCH_HOST entry:

sealed setting: LEDGER_TOKEN20=6148d35bbb480b0ab79e

## Zero-downtime schema migration — Ledgerline

Release manager checklist. Expand-migrate-contract only. Step 1: deploy additive schema changes; no drops. Step 2: roll app versions that dual-write. Step 3: backfill via the async worker; watch lag under 30s. Step 4: flip reads. Step 5: contract phase after 48h soak, never sooner. Abort criteria: replica lag over 2 min, error rate above 0.5%, or lock waits exceeding 5s. Rollback is forward-only past step 3. The migration worker runs with the following configuration values.

config for hahig-yaweg:
pelix:
  pin: 0965
  tenant: tamion
  seal: seal_0ef74e9c
  metrics_host: metrics.pelix.lumiclabs.local
  standby_team: fraiel
  escalation: rusir-lamox
  nonce: eae88a